A number of social science disciplines have proven that establishments that promote cooperation facilitate mutually useful exchanges and generate prosperity. Constructing on these insights, this text develops a Reservation Financial Freedom Index that ranks establishments on a pattern of Indian reservations to find out whether or not these insights will enhance the prosperity of Indians residing on these reservations. The event of this index is guided by analysis from political scientists, economists, different social science disciplines and authorized analysis. Correlating this index with Indian earnings, the information reveals a statistically important optimistic correlation between reservations with prosperity-enhancing establishments and their financial prosperity.
